Minimum 20-30 hours per week.. even when working a full time job, plus I am married with 2 kids.

When I am not working full time, it goes up a bit, but I usually use the extra time practicing cello.
Bottom line is - it is always possible to find enough time to work on music, no matter what your schedule.


Something that has been working for me recently, is that I work for 30 minutes everyday before getting the kids ready for school (while having my first cup of coffee). I think the combination of still being half-asleep & dreaming plus knowing I have a very finite amount of time to sketch out new ideas is a winner, cos I usually am able to sketch out a new idea every morning. When I come back to it later in the day, if it still sounds like a good idea, I'll hash it out. If not, I might cannibalize it for parts or just put in the "tinker with later" pile... But it has been great for getting a constant stream of new ideas out.
